Steroidal saponins from the rhizomes of Polygonatum sibiricum.:J Nat Prod. 2006 Mar;69(3):360-4.
Four new steroidal saponins, named neosibiricosides A-D (1-4), were isolated from the rhizomes of Polygonatum sibiricum, along with two known spirostanol glycosides. The structures of the new glycosides were elucidated by spectroscopic methods and acid hydrolysis as (23S,24R,25R)-1-O-acetylspirost-5-ene-1beta,3beta,23,24-tetrol 3-O-beta-D-glucopyranosyl-(1-->2)-beta-D-glucopyranosyl-(1-->4)-beta-D-fucopyranoside (1), (25S)-1-O-acetylspirost-5-ene-1beta,3beta-diol 3-O-beta-D-glucopyranosyl-(1-->2)-[beta-D-xylopyranosyl-(1-->3)]-beta-D-glucopyranosyl-(1-->4)-beta-D-galactopyranoside (2), (25S)-spirost-5-en-3beta-ol 3-O-beta-D-glucopyranosyl-(1-->2)-[beta-D-xylopyranosyl-(1-->3)]-beta-D-glucopyranosyl-(1-->4)-2-O-acetyl-beta-D-galactopyranoside (3), and (25R,S)-spirost-5-en-3beta-ol 3-O-beta-D-glucopyranosyl-(1-->2)-beta-D-glucopyranosyl-(1-->4)-beta-D-galactopyranoside (4). The cytotoxic activity of the isolated compounds was evaluated with human MCF-7 breast cancer cells.
Determination of relative molecular mass and composition for Polygonatum sibiricum polysaccharide by high performance liquid chromatography.:Se Pu. 2005 Jul;23(4):394-6. Chinese. Zhang X, Gereltu B, Zhaorigetu , Narisu .Institute of Macromolecular Chemistry and Mongolian Medicines, Inner Mongolia University, Huhhot 010021, China. xh0529@21cn.com
Polygonatum sibiricum Redoute (PSR) is a traditional Chinese medicine and Mongolia herbal medicine growing in Inner Mongolia. Polygonatum Sibiricum Polysaccharide (PSP) was isolated and purified with boiling water extraction, alcohol precipitation from the wild species roots of PSR. Proteins was removed from the crude PSP by methods of trypsin hydrolysate and Sevag. Purity, relative molecular mass and relative molecular mass distribution of PSP were determined using high performance liquid chromatography (HPLC). The buffer solution of NaH2PO4-Na2HPO4 (0.02 mol/L) was used as mobile phase, and the PSP was separated on a Shodex GPC column as a single symmetrical peak corresponding to a number mean molecular mass (Mn) of 7073 and relative molecular mass (Mr) of 7247, and polydispersity is 1.025. The sugar components of the PSP was analysed by HPLC and 13C NMR. Using water as mobile phase, the components of all acid hydrolysis of the PSP were separated on a Shodex SP0810 column. Glucose, galactose, mannose and fructose were used as the standard samples. The result showed that PSP is composed of fructose only.
Two new alkaloids from the rhizome of Polygonatum sibiricum.:J Asian Nat Prod Res. 2005 Apr;7(2):127-30.Sun LR, Li X, Wang SX.School of Pharmacy, Shandong University, 44 West Wenhua Road, Jinan 250012, China. sunlr@sdu.edu.cn
Two new alkaloids named polygonatine A (1) and polygonatine B (2) have been isolated from the rhizome of Polygonatum sibiricum Redoute (Liliaceae). By spectral data (IR, UV, MS, 1D and 2D NMR) and chemical evidence, their structures were elucidated as 3-hydroxymethyl-5,6,7,8-tetrahydroindolizin-8-one (1) and 3-ethoxymethyl-5,6,7,8-tetrahydroindolizin-8-one (2).
Cardiotonic activity of the rhizome of Polygonatum sibiricum in rats.:Biol Pharm Bull. 1997 Dec;20(12):1271-3.
The cardiotonic effect of the rhizome of Polygonatum sibiricum was investigated in the left atria of rats. The methanol extract of the rhizome of Polygonatum sibiricum (OM) (1-7 mg/ml) concentration-dependently increased the developed tension of the left atrium. It also strongly inhibited cAMP phosphodiesterase. The increase cAMP level correlated the increase in left atrial contraction. On the other hand, OM did not inhibit Na+, K+-ATPase. The cardiotonic effect of OM was strongly inhibited by reserpine, a sympatholytic agent. Furthermore, OM-treated left atria inhibited the tension produced by propranolol, a beta adrenocepter antagonist. These findings suggested that the cardiotonic effect is due to stimulating beta adrenoceptors through activation of sympathetic nerves.

Effect of water extract of 4 Chinese herbal drugs on the binding of insulin with human erythrocyte insulin receptor.:Zhong Xi Yi Jie He Za Zhi. 1991 Oct;11(10):606-7, 581-2. Chinese. Liu GL, Fu PY, Wang ZY.First Affiliated Hospital, China Medical University, Shenyang.
Chinese herbal drugs, Trichosauthes kirilowii (TK), Polygonatum sibiricum (PS), Scrophularia ningpoensis (SN), Anemarrhea asphodeloides (AA) were selected for the study of their effects on the binding of insulin with human erythrocyte insulin receptor. The results indicated that TK, PS, SN did not increase nor decrease the insulin receptor binding rate, whereas AA provoked a marked inhibiting effect on the rate of binding (P less than 0.01). These findings cannot completely deny the beneficial effect of the compound prescription of these drugs in the treatment of diabetes mellitus because of the following reasons: (1) The experiments were done in vitro but not in vivo and the erythrocytes from normal men but not from diabetics. (2) The drugs were not put together during exaction as in the traditional manner, but was studied separately. (3) The fact that there is no effect on insulin receptor binding cannot rule out their beneficial effect on other aspects of insulin or insulin secretion even on the amelioration of tissue insulin resistance.
Steroidal saponins from the rhizomes of Polygonatum sibiricum.:J Nat Prod. 1990 Mar-Apr;53(2):333-9.
Investigation of the rhizomes of Polygonatum sibiricum led to the isolation of the previously reported neoprazerigenin A 3-O-beta-lycotetraoside [3], its methyl proto-type congener 2, and two new steroidal saponins, sibiricosides A [1] and B [4]. The structures have been determined by spectral means and by comparison with literature data and authentic samples.
Clinical study of 96 cases with chronic hepatitis B treated with jiedu yanggan gao by a double-blind method.:Zhong Xi Yi Jie He Za Zhi. 1990 Feb;10(2):71-4, 67. Chinese.Chen Z.Dept. of Hepatic Diseases, Beijing TCM Hospital.
This paper reported 96 cases with chronic hepatitis B treated by a double-blind method. There were 51 cases of observation group(OG) and 45 cases of control group (CG). OG was treated with Jiedu Yanggan Gao consisting of Artemisia capillaris, Taraxacum mongolicum, Plantago seed, Cephalanoplos segetum, Hedyotis diffusa, Flos Chrysanthemi Indici, Smilax glabra, Astragalus membranaceus, Salviae miltiorrhizae, Fructus Polygonii Orientalis, Radix Paeoniae Alba, Polygonatum sibiricum, etc.). CG was prescribed with three charred medicinal herbs (charred Fructus Crataegi, charred Fructrus Hordei Germinatus, charred fermented mixture of several medical herbs and wheat bran). The average duration of treatment was five months. All 96 cases belong to the virus-duplication-type with positive HBsAg for over one year. Among them 65.5% of cases HBeAg, DNAP and HBV-DNA were positive. 20.8% of cases were positive in two out of the above tests. 13 data were compared statistically between two groups, and proved to be comparable (P greater than 0.05) before treatment. 27.3% and 66.7% of cases' ALT, AST returned to normal respectively in OG after treatment. However, in CG they were 9.1% and 22.2% (P less than 0.05). TTT returned to normal in 52% cases of OG and 44% in CG (P greater than 0.05). 20% cases HBeAg shifted to negative in OG, but 6.7% in CG. Cases with negative DNAP in OG occupied 34.2%, but 10.8% in CG. 31.6% cases' HBV-DNA changed to negative in OG, while 17.6% in CG. After comprehensive judgement, the total effective rate was 74.5% in OG and 24.4% in CG respectively (P less than 0.001). Eight cases were basically cured in OG and one case in CG. After one year's follow-up, one recurred in eight patients of OG, however the only one cured in CG still relapsed.
Anti-HIV I/II activity and molecular cloning of a novel mannose/sialic acid-binding lectin from rhizome of Polygonatum cyrtonema Hua.:Acta Biochim Biophys Sin (Shanghai). 2006 Feb;38(2):70-8.
The anti-human immunodeficiency virus (HIV) I/II activity of a mannose and sialic acid binding lectin isolated from rhizomes of Polygonatum cyrtonema Hua was elucidated by comparing its HIV infection inhibitory activity in MT-4 and CEM cells with that of other mannose-binding lectins (MBLs). The anti-HIV activity of Polygonatum cyrtonema Hua lectin (PCL) was 10- to 100-fold more potent than other tested MBLs, but without significant cytotoxicity towards MT-4 or CEM cells. To amplify cDNA of PCL by 3'/5'-rapid amplification of cDNA ends (RACE), the 30 amino acids of N-terminal were determined by sequencing and the degenerate oligonucleotide primers were designed. The full-length cDNA of PCL contained 693 bp with an open reading frame encoding a precursor protein of 160 amino acid residues, consisting of a 28-residue signal peptide, a 22-residue C-terminal cleavage peptide and a 110-residue mature polypeptide which contained three tandemly arranged subdomains with an obvious sequence homology to the monocot MBL. However, only one active mannose-binding site (QDNVY) was found in subdomain I of PCL, that of subdomain II and III changed to HNNVY and PDNVY, respectively. There was no intron in PCL, which was in good agreement with other monocot MBLs. Molecular modeling of PCL indicated that its three-dimensional structure resembles that of the snowdrop agglutinin. By docking, an active sialic acid-binding site was found in PCL. The instabilization of translation initiation region (TIR) in mRNA of PCL benefits its high expression in rhizomes.
Structure of polysaccharide from Polygonatum cyrtonema Hua and the antiherpetic activity of its hydrolyzed fragments.:Antiviral Res. 2004 Sep;63(3):183-9.
A neutral polysaccharide named PD was isolated from the traditional Chinese medicinal herb, Polygonatum cyrtonema Hua. Five fragments were isolated by Bio-Gel P4 chromatography from hydrolysates of PD. Using assays of cytopathic effect inhibition, neutral red dye uptake and plaque forming inhibition, it was proved that the fragments with degree of polymerization (DP) of 4 and 5 were the shortest ones which retained the activity against herpes simplex virus type 2 (HSV-2) in vero cell culture. The structures of PD and one of its activity-retaining fragments, B3, were determined by permethylation followed with reductive cleavage, mass spectrometry and nuclear magnetic resonance spectrometry. It was shown that PD was a branched fructan with average DP of 28. There was one two-residue side chain composed of (2 --> 6)-linked beta-d-fructofuranosyl (Fruf) residues every three (2 --> 1)-linked beta-d-Fruf residues in the backbone of PD, whereas B3 was a mixture containing 1-kestose and neokestose series of oligosaccharides of DP 3-5 without branches.
Furostanol saponins from the fresh rhizomes of Polygonatum kingianum.:Chem Pharm Bull. 2006 Jul;54(7):931-5.Zhang J, Ma BP, Kang LP, Yu HS, Yang Y, Yan XZ, Dong FT.Beijing Institute of Radiation Medicine; Beijing 100850, People's Republic of China.
Ten furostanol saponins were isolated as five pairs of 25R and 25S epimers from the fresh rhizomes of Polygonatum kingianum. Seven of them were identified as new compounds, (25S)-kingianoside D (2), (25S)-kingiano-side C (4), (25R,22)-hydroxylwattinoside C (5), kingianoside E (7), (25S)-kingianoside E (8), kingianoside F (9) and (25S)-kingianoside F (10), together with three known saponins, kingianoside C (1), kingianoside D (3), and 22-hydroxylwattinoside C (6). The structures of the new saponins were determinded by detailed analysis of their 1D and 2D NMR spectra, and by comparison of the spectral data with those reported.
Studies on chemical constituents from the root of Polygonatum kingianum.:Zhongguo Zhong Yao Za Zhi. 2003 Jun;28(6):524-7. Chinese. Wang YF, Mu TH, Chen JJ, Luo SD.State Key Laboratory of Phytochemistry and Plant Resources in West China, Kunming Institute of Botany, Chinese Academy of Sciences, Kunming 650204, Yunnan, China
OBJECTIVE: To investigate the anti-HIV constituents from the root of Polygonatum kingianum. METHOD: The compounds were isolated by column chromatography on silica gel, Sephadex LH-20, MCI-gel CHP-20P and their structures were determined on the basis of their spectroscopic evidence including IR, MS and NMR data. RESULT: 13 compounds were isolated, of which nine compounds were identified as liquiritigenin, isoliquiritigenin, 4', 7-dihydroxy-3'-methoxyisoflavone, (6aR, 11aR)-10-hydroxy-3, 9-dimethoxypterocarpan, 5-hydroxymethyl-2-furancarboxaldehyde, salicylic acid, n-butyl-beta-D-fructopyranoside, n-butyl-beta-D-fructofuranoside, n-butyl-alpha-D-fructofuranoside. CONCLUSION: Compounds 1-6 were obtained from this plant for the first time.
A new indolizinone from Polygonatum kingianum.:Planta Med. 2003 Nov;69(11):1066-8.Wang YF, Lu CH, Lai GF, Cao JX, Luo SD.The State Key Laboratory of Phytochemistry and Plant Resources in West China, Kunming Institute of Botany, Chinese Academy of Sciences, Kunming, Yunnan, PR China.
A new indolizinone, namely kinganone (1) together with 3-ethoxymethyl-5,6,7,8-tetrahydro-8-indolizinone (2) and isomucronulatol (3) were isolated from the rhizome of Polygonatum kingianum. Their structures were elucidated mainly on the basis of spectral data. Indolizinones 1 and 2 showed weak antibacterial and antifungal activities when compared to rifampicin and amphotericin, respectively, in the agar diffusion assay.

Clinical study on treatment of mid-advanced crescentic nephritis by qingre huoxue recipe.:Zhongguo Zhong Xi Yi Jie He Za Zhi. 2004 Dec;24(12):1084-6.
OBJECTIVE: To evaluate the therapeutic effect of integrative Chinese and Western medicine in treating mid-advanced crescentic nephritis (MACN). METHODS: Thirty-two patients, their diagnosis was confirmed as MACN by renal biopsy, were divided, adopting randomized, controlled method, into two groups, the treated group and the control group, they were all, excepting one, treated with impact therapy of methyl-prednisolone followed with oral intake of prednisone, to part of them cyclophosphamide or mycophenolate mofetil was given in addition, to those with hypo-hemoglobin (< 90 g/L), subcutaneous injection of erythropoietin was administered. Decoction of Qingre Huoxue recipe (QHR), consisted of oldenlandia herb 30 g, honey-suckle stem 30 g, violet herb 30 g, red peony root 15 g, rehmannia root 15 g, solomonseal rhizome 15 g, asiabell root 30 g, red sage root 30 g, prepared rhubarb 12 g and giant-hyssop herb 12 g, were additionally given one dose per day to patients in the treated group. The renal function, improvement of anemia and immunosuppressive agents needed in patients were observed after 3 months treatment. RESULTS: After treatment, renal function was improved in both groups, but the effect in the treated group was better than that in the control group (P < 0.05). Anemia was partially alleviated in the two groups with no significant difference. The dosage of glucocorticoids used in the treated group was obviously lesser than that used in the control group (P < 0.01). CONCLUSION: Integrative Chinese and western medicine could treat crescentic nephritis to obtain good effect, and reduce the quantity of glucocorticoid necessity for treatment.
Study on the process of extracting polysaccharide from polygonatum sibiricum red.:XU Wei-yuan,YU Jian-ping.The Institute of Biochemical Nutrition,Guizhou University,Guiyang 550025,China
Objective To optimize the process of polygonatum sibiricum red polysaccharide extraction.Methods Find out the best conditions of polysaccharide extraction by having done orthogonal test and having counted the content of polysaccharide with the method of vitriol and phenol.Results The best conditions for polygonatum sibiricum red polysaccharide extracting are as follows:temperature 80 Deg C,ratio of solid-liquid 1:15,the duration of time 4h and pH 7.Conclusion The ratio of polygonatum sibiricum Red polysaccharide extracting is the best condition in the conditions of temperature 80 Deg C,ratio of solid-liquid 1:15,the duration of time 4h and pH 7;Having removed protein by the method of enzyme + Sevag and having decolored by adding 15ге active carbon power and boiling 15min,the purity of polygonatum sibiricum red polysaccharide will be better.
